Alexzander Toto put the Mountain Cats on the board in the 72nd minute, but it wasn't enough to overcome several second-half goals by Slippery Rock in a 4-1 PSAC West-opening loss on Saturday. With the loss, Pitt-Johnstown slipped to 0-3-1 on the season, and 0-1 in conference play.
Joe Skillicorn scored the game's first points in the 62nd minute to give Slippery Rock a 1-0 lead. The Rock would follow this up with two more goals over the next ten minutes, with one each from Shaun Spencer and Arturo Hernandis.
Toto scored Pitt-Johnstown's lone goal moments later, beating Slippery Rock goalie Hossam Aly on a penalty kick to make the score 3-1.
Pitt-Johnstown goalkeeper PJ Derksen faced made five saves and allowed four goals while facing 14 shots. On the other side, Aly faced six shots and made four saves while allowing one goal for Slippery Rock.
The Mountain Cats will return home on Tuesday to face Central Penn College at 4 p.m. at the Pitt-Johnstown soccer field.
